In this study the suitability of digital printing is evaluated in short runs in packaging industry. The image quality of digital printing is high enough to be used in packaging. The advantages of digital printing and modern converting processes include e.g. the possibilities of using variable data, on-demand manufacturing and cost-effectiveness within short print runs. The limitations may include a smaller colour gamut compared to traditional presses, format size, productivity and lower printing speed. In addition, the variety of substrates for use is smaller than in traditional printing.
